About the role
The Accountant is integral in supporting AIG’s General Insurance Controllership team, with primary
responsibility for operational controlling as it relates to insurance claims disbursements, in close coordination with AIG’s global claims function to timely identify and resolve discrepancies in payments and related suspense activity, ensuring proper cash application and accurate financial reporting of activity.
Key Responsibilities:
• Driving the timely clearance of insurance claims disbursements through subledgers, ensuring cash
is applied properly against claims; leading the Identification, investigation and resolution of
exceptions
• Ensure accurate reporting for both US GAAP and Stat related to cash account lines
• Preparation of key general ledger account reconciliations, formulating and executing action plans
for substantiation/resolution of open items
• Support of quarterly balance sheet analytics on impacted accounts
• Provide surge capacity to the General Insurance Controllership during peak quarterly close periods
• Identify opportunities and contribute to strengthening the control environment and implementing
process improvements
• Support the audit process with external and internal auditors
Qualifications:
• 3+ years of relevant professional experience, particularly in a controllership capacity at
a regulated entity, with a focus on treasury and cash management operations; insurance sector a plus
• Bachelor’s degree in accounting required
Strong project management and change management capabilities, with a clear desire to be a part
of developing solutions and driving matters to completion
• Strong attention to detail, where accuracy and precision are critical to success
• Systems-technical acumen, with a desire and aptitude to learn and master new financial accounting
and reporting systems
• Excellent oral and written communication skills, with an ability to effectively work across teams
• Resilient and tenacious with a propensity to persevere
For positions based in NYC and NJ, the base salary range is $85,000 - $115,000. In addition, the position is eligible for a bonus in accordance with the terms of the applicable incentive plan.
